Fly to Zurich or Geneva, then take a train to Lauterbrunnen (approx. 2.5-3 hours). From Lauterbrunnen, take a cable car and train to Mürren (approx. 30 minutes). For domestic travellers, direct trains to Lauterbrunnen are available.
The most convenient airport for Mürren is Zurich Airport, due to its extensive international and domestic connections. It's approximately 150km away, making it a practical choice for travellers.
Mürren, Switzerland is a car-free village, accessible by cable car from Lauterbrunnen. Within Mürren, you can navigate on foot, by bicycle, or via electric taxis. The Schilthornbahn cable car and Allmendhubel funicular offer routes to surrounding peaks. Public transport operates year-round, with increased frequency during ski season. Remember, timetables may vary, so always check in advance.
The best area to stay in Mürren, Switzerland, is the village centre. It offers convenient access to shops, restaurants, and the railway station. It's also close to popular attractions like the Schilthorn and Allmendhubel.

Not sure if it was because of the lack of snow, but we found Murren to be quite sleepy. Very few tourists. Appeared to be lots of vacancies in town. Many shops appeared to have shut down for the season. The skiing was actually quite good at elevation throughout the Jungfrau region in spite of the lack of natural snowfall and we of course appreciate the train system to travel throughout the region. The terrain in the region is more beginner/intermediate than we anticipated, though there are some nice steeps if you know where to look. Murren seems to be the more remote place to stay so if traveling to the various resorts via train will annoy you, consider staying in Wengen or Grindelwald or Lauterbrunnen.
